浅谈单片机智能汽车
系统的单片机程序:
#包含“reg52.h”
#definedet_Dist2.55//
对应于单个脉冲的台车的移动距离是车轮周长。
/4 # definer 9//
小车对角线轴长。
#definePI3.1415926
#defineANG_9090
#defineANG_90_T102
#defineANG_180189/
全局变量定义区域。
/sbitp10=p1^0;//
控制继电器sb ITP 11 = p 1 1的开闭;//
控制金属接近开关。
扩展数据:
控制器部分:接收传感器部分传来的信号,根据事先写好的决策系统(软件程序)决定机器人对外界信号的反应,并将控制信号送到执行器部分。就像人脑一样。
执行器部分:它驱动机器人做各种行为,包括发出各种信号的部分(点亮LED,发出声音),可以根据控制器部分的信号调整自己的状态。
对于机器人汽车来说,最基本的就是轮子。这部分就像人的肢体。传感器部分:机器人用来读取各种外部信号和控制机器人动作的各种开关的传感器。像人的眼睛、耳朵和其他感觉器官。